Cañon City Police Department Launches Blue Envelope Program to Support Safer, More Inclusive Community Interactions
Cañon City, CO — The Cañon City Police Department is proud to announce the launch of the Blue Envelope Program, a new community-safety initiative designed to support individuals who may experience communication challenges during interactions with law enforcement.
The program provides a simple, voluntary tool: a blue envelope that holds a driver’s license, registration, insurance, emergency contacts, and communication notes. When presented during a traffic stop or other encounter, the envelope signals to officers that the individual may need additional time, simplified communication, or reduced sensory input.
“This program reflects our commitment to meeting people where they are,” said Chief John Schick. “The Blue Envelope helps our officers recognize when someone may be experiencing anxiety, sensory overload, or communication barriers. It allows us to slow down, adjust our approach, and ensure the interaction is safe and respectful for everyone involved.”
The Blue Envelope Program is designed to support individuals with autism, dementia, intellectual or developmental disabilities, hearing impairments, traumatic brain injuries, or other conditions that may not be immediately visible. The program is not a registry, and the department does not track or store any personal information.
CCPD officers have been trained to recognize the envelope and respond with patience, clarity, and understanding. The department will also partner with local schools, disability advocacy groups, senior care providers, and community organizations to distribute envelopes and raise awareness.
“This is a small tool with a big impact,” Chief Schick added. “It strengthens trust, reduces misunderstandings, and supports both community members and officers in having safer, more positive interactions.”
Blue envelopes are available free of charge at the Cañon City Police Department lobby and will be distributed through community partners in the coming weeks.
